Morocco Aims to Double Electricity Capacity by 2030 World Cup
Morocco plans to more than double its power generation capacity by 2030, when it co-hosts the FIFA World Cup, Energy Transition Minister Leila Benali said. Renewable sources will make up 80% of the increase to 27 gigawatts, from 12 gigawatts now, Benali told a chemical industry forum in the capital Rabat on Wednesday. The expansion, including public and private investment, will cost a total 120 billion dirhams ($13 billion), she said.

Liberté, Égalité, Technologie! ‘Unloved' Revolut wooed by French
Qu'est-ce qui se passe? You may well choke over your morning coffee. Revolut, one of Britain's hottest companies, born and nurtured in London, appears to have put two fingers up to its home town. At the Choose France summit in Versailles, the fintech 'chose' France, promising to invest €1 billion in our ancient rival over the next few years and to base its western European headquarters there. Yes, it still has a Canary Wharf global HQ, but the move is perceived as yet another sign of how France is snapping at Britain's heels as the home for tech in Europe.
